摘要
The reaction Be-9 (Mg-28, Ne-26 + gamma)X has been studied at 82 MeV/nucleon together with two similar cases, Mg-30 and Si-34. Strong evidence that the reactions are direct is offered by the parallel-momentum distributions of the reaction residues and by the inclusive cross sections. The pattern of the partial cross sections for Mg-28 suggests the presence of correlations. A preliminary theoretical discussion based on eikonal reaction theory and the many-body shell model is presented. The reaction holds great promise for the study of neutron-rich nuclei.
